The Cobblestone Project rebuilds to feed northwest Arkansas

11 hrs ago Feeding the hungry can seem like an overwhelming and never-ending task, but one Fayetteville nonprofit has taken on the challenge. “Food insecurity is widespread across our community,” said Kelton Hays, executive director of The Cobblestone Project, a nonprofit farm focused on hunger relief through sustainable agriculture. “Every single person knows somebody or has come into contact with somebody who is food insecure. Something like 1 in 6 adults and 1 in 4 children in Arkansas are considered food insecure.” It’s a problem that doesn’t know race, or ethnicity or even socio-economic status. More than ever, 2020 brought to light just how many Americans live paycheck to paycheck.

Food pantry to be hosted for Chippewa County residents

Food pantry to be hosted for Chippewa County residents Contributed CHIPPEWA COUNTY The United Way of the Eastern Upper Peninsula will be hosting a drive-thru mobile pantry for Chippewa County residents.  The pantry will be from 4 to 6 p.m. on Wednesday at the New Horizons Church of the Nazarene, located at 401 M-129 in Pickford. Volunteers will place food items in the trunks of cars. Those who are interested in this pantry must have room in their trunk for the items as volunteers will not make room. Remain parked while receiving food until a volunteer releases you. Cars are also not to block driveways.

Eagle Brook Church's 10th location will be in Ham Lake

Eagle Brook Church s 10th location will be in Ham Lake Horizons Church will transition to Eagle Brook this spring.  February 17, 2021 9:28am Text size Copy shortlink: With its pastor retiring, the congregation and board of directors of a Ham Lake church have voted to become part of the larger Eagle Brook Church. The announcement that Horizons Church will become an Eagle Brook campus was made at both churches during Sunday services, and leaders of both congregations said the transition could be complete as soon as Easter weekend in April. Horizons is a church that shares our DNA, they share our mission to reach people for Christ, said the Rev. Jason Strand during his sermon Sunday. They share many of our values.
